**14:22 — Leak confirmed in Pictogram's thumbnail cache.** Turns out the eviction callback was never firing because we registered it before the cache existed — classic init-order footgun. Heap grew about 40 MB/hour on the Dunmore staging box until the box tipped over. Rolled back to the previous image while Tove drafted the fix. The rollback target was the build identified by the token below.

build token for tawif-bahip: htk31_68bba16e1afabfef4ecc69408c06f16

Night-shift staff: Floor 4 of the Tellhaven Building opens this week. After 21:00, access is via the rear stairwell only; the lifts are locked out overnight during the settling period. Complete a walk-through of the new floor once per shift and log it. The stairwell keypad accepts the code below.

badge for yahop-fawep: bdg-XBKXI-68071

## Bounce Processor Quotas

The Pellgrove bounce processor handles returned mail in batches and enforces per-domain throttles so one misbehaving sender can't starve the queue. Hard bounces suppress recipients immediately; soft bounces retry on a backoff schedule. All limits live in one config block for easy auditing. The current quota constants are listed below.

tuning constants:
RATE_LIMITS = {
    "zorael": 10,
    "oliix": 1,
    "holix": 2,
    "quenix": 10,
}

## Break-Glass: Health Checks Behind the Pelican LB

If the Pelican load balancer starts marking healthy nodes as dead (classic Tuesday), don't just restart everything. First check whether the `/healthz` endpoint on Ferrotide is timing out due to the dependency probe — that's the usual culprit. If you genuinely need to override health-check routing and pin traffic manually, open the break-glass console. It'll ask you to authenticate with the recovery passphrase listed just below.

strongbox words: druath-quenael

Runbook — Fieldmark offline mode. When Fieldmark survey devices lose uplink, they queue responses locally and sync on reconnect. If the sync backlog alarm fires, first confirm the ingest service is up; most incidents are ingest-side, not device-side. Do not purge device queues manually — that drops unsynced survey data permanently. If devices report version mismatch on reconnect, they were provisioned against a stale manifest and need a forced manifest refresh. Before escalating, record the current trace token shown below for the incident log.

pipeline stamp: htk31_3c6b63a1fd55b8745625d3b6ce9c5fc